PF17528 Histidine decarboxylase maturation protein HdcB family

This family represents histidine decarboxylase maturation protein HdcB, mainly found in Lactobacillus. HdcB performs a cleavage and modification of the pyruvoyl-dependent histidine decarboxylase HdcA, generating the pyruvoyl prosthetic group [1].
